What is RFID?
Radio Frequency Identification ( RFID) is a technology that uses wireless radio signals to automatically identify and track objects. It consists of RFID tags, RFID readers, and databases:
RFID Tags: Store a pet's unique identification information and can be either a microchip implanted under the skin or a collar tag.
RFID Readers: Used to scan RFID tags and retrieve data. These devices are commonly found in veterinary clinics, animal shelters, and airports.
Databases: Store pet information, health records, and owner contact details for easy access and management.
RFID tags can be categorized based on their power supply:
Passive RFID Tags: No power supply is needed, and they are activated only when near a reader. These are ideal for implanted pet microchips.
Active RFID Tags: Have an internal battery and continuously emit signals, suitable for long-range tracking, like smart collars.
In pet management, RFID is primarily used for identification, tracking, and health monitoring. Compared to traditional methods like tags, QR codes, or GPS devices, RFID is more reliable and does not fail due to battery depletion or tag detachment.
Key Benefits of RFID in Pet Management
The advent of RFID technology has brought many advantages to pet management. The main benefits include accuracy, safety, convenience, and cost-effectiveness.
Precise Identification and Tracking: RFID technology's core advantage is its ability to accurately identify pets. Traditional identification methods, such as collar tags and ear tags, can be easily lost or damaged. RFID technology, through an implanted microchip, permanently stores pet identification information, ensuring it is not lost. Even if a pet's collar or ear tag is lost, the RFID chip can still confirm the pet's identity.
Enhanced Pet Safety: RFID technology provides higher safety for pets. By implanting a microchip, pet owners can ensure that their pets can be identified anywhere. If a pet goes missing, any place equipped with an RFID reader, such as animal shelters or veterinary clinics, can quickly scan the chip to retrieve the pet's information and reunite it with the owner. In contrast, traditional collar tags may fail to provide reliable information if lost.
Automated Management: RFID's automation feature brings convenience to pet management. With an RFID system, pet management staff no longer need to manually input information or search for records. Whether at animal shelters, pet boarding centers, or veterinary clinics, a simple scan of the RFID tag will automatically identify the pet's information and handle the necessary procedures. This automation not only increases efficiency but also reduces human errors, ensuring the accuracy of data.
Long-Term Cost Savings: While the initial investment in an RFID system may be high, it can save significant costs in the long run. RFID technology increases the chances of pet recovery, reduces the risk of lost pets, and lowers errors caused by inaccurate information. By reducing manual operations and improving efficiency, RFID systems can ultimately reduce operational costs in pet management.
Convenient Health Record Management: RFID tags not only store pet identity information but also health records, vaccination history, and other vital data. Each time a pet visits a clinic or receives a checkup, veterinarians can quickly access the pet's health records simply by scanning the RFID tag. This makes managing pets' health more convenient and precise, allowing for personalized treatment plans.

Challenges and Solutions in RFID Pet Management
While RFID technology offers many significant advantages in pet management, there are also challenges in its implementation. Understanding these challenges and adopting appropriate solutions can help organizations smoothly adopt RFID applications.
High Initial Investment: The initial investment in an RFID system, including the cost of devices, tag implantation, and system setup, can be a significant burden for many small and medium-sized pet management institutions.
Solution: As RFID technology becomes more widespread, the prices of devices are gradually decreasing. Pet management institutions can implement the system incrementally, starting with basic identification functions and expanding over time. Additionally, leasing or collaborating with other organizations to share resources can help reduce the cost of purchasing equipment and technology.
Technology Compatibility Issues: Different brands and models of RFID tags and readers may have compatibility issues, which can affect the integration, stability, and efficiency of the system.
Solution: Opt for RFID devices that comply with international standards to ensure compatibility and scalability between different devices. Additionally, consider RFID solutions specifically designed for pet management to avoid integration challenges.
Tag Malfunctions: Although RFID tags are generally durable, pets' active lifestyles may result in tag damage or malfunction. For example, chips may fail to be read due to health changes or environmental factors affecting the pet.
Solution: Pet management institutions should regularly check the status of the tags and replace or repair them as necessary. Combining RFID chips with traditional barcodes or QR codes can provide a backup solution in case of tag malfunction.
User Privacy and Data Security: RFID tags store private information about pets, such as health records and vaccination history. Ensuring the security and privacy of this data is a critical challenge.

Solution: Implement encryption technologies to protect sensitive data stored in RFID tags, ensuring that only authorized personnel can access the information. Additionally, use secure data transmission and storage protocols to prevent malicious data breaches during transmission.
How to Implement RFID in Pet Management
Implementing an RFID system is key to improving pet management efficiency. Different use cases require specific devices and steps to ensure the smooth operation of the system. Below are key steps and suggestions to help pet owners, veterinary clinics, and care institutions effectively apply this technology.
Choose the Right Equipment: Selecting the right equipment is the first step in RFID implementation. Different types of RFID tags and readers are suited for various applications:
Passive RFID Tags: These low-cost tags are designed for long-term pet identity recognition and are commonly used in veterinary clinics. They link medical records and other information to the pet for easy access during diagnosis and treatment.
Active RFID Tags: These tags have an internal battery and longer signal transmission range, making them suitable for real-time monitoring environments like pet care centers. Although more expensive, they provide real-time tracking of pets' activities, enabling quick responses to any situation.
RFID Readers: These are the core components of an RFID system. Pet clinics, shelters, and care centers can opt for handheld readers to quickly scan and retrieve pets' identity and health information.
Integrate with Backend Management Systems: Integrating RFID systems with backend software is crucial for streamlining management processes. For example, pet clinics should link RFID data with their existing pet health management systems to allow veterinarians easy access to medical records. Similarly, pet care centers or shelters can track pets' movements, health status, and other relevant information through integrated systems.
Equipment Installation and Maintenance: During the implementation phase, ensure proper installation of RFID tags (whether implanted or as a collar) on pets and regularly check the functionality of tags and readers. For active tags, timely battery replacements are critical to ensuring continued operation.
By following these steps, pet owners, clinics, and care institutions can effectively implement RFID technology to enhance their pet management practices.
